Trump and Netanyahu Strategize on Iran and Regional Security at White House

In a significant meeting at the White House,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u and U.S. President Donald Trump deliberated extensively on critical issues such as Iran, regional security, and the future trajectory of U.S.-Israel cooperation. The talks revolved around three strategic approaches toward Iran: pursuing diplomatic agreements, intensifying economic sanctions, or contemplating military action. These discussions were characterized as an exchange of ideas rather than a commitment to any particular strategy.

Netanyahu voiced skepticism about Iran’s commitment to any future agreements but refrained from urging the U.S. to engage in new military strikes. Both leaders reaffirmed their mutual goal of preventing Iran from developing nuclear weapons. Discussions also included strategies to increase economic pressure on Tehran while mitigating potential impacts on global energy markets. Netanyahu emphasized that Iran should not be permitted to use the Strait of Hormuz as a bargaining chip in negotiations.

Regional security issues were a key focus, particularly regarding Israel’s military activities in Syria and southern Lebanon. Netanyahu utilized maps to articulate Israel’s security concerns and underscored the necessity of maintaining defensive positions against looming threats. This highlights Israel’s ongoing determination to safeguard its borders amid regional instability.

The conversation extended to long-term defense cooperation between the U.S. and Israel, with Netanyahu proposing a gradual reduction of Israel’s dependency on American military aid over the next decade. He also suggested an expansion in joint defense research and development initiatives, marking a potential shift in the dynamics of U.S.-Israel defense relations.

Despite reports suggesting possible tensions, an Israeli official clarified that the relationship between Netanyahu and Trump remains strong and collaborative, even as they navigate complex regional policies. This meeting underscores the enduring partnership between the two nations as they continue to address shared security challenges.
